He Answered Me and Delivered Me

“I sought the Lord and he answered me and delivered me from all my fears…

Oh, taste and see that the Lord is good. 

Blessed is the man who takes refuge in Him.” -Psalm 34

Every Christian has and will go through times when God seems distant and uncaring. Every Christian sometimes wonders if the Lord is hearing any of their prayers and if He is willing to answer any of their requests. We believe that God is all-knowing and ever-present in our lives but sometimes it is very hard to see evidence of that reality. 

Psalm 34 provides beautiful assurances and promises in these difficult times. When we seek the Lord, He will answer us and He will deliver us from our fears. It is not a question of if but of when. The Lord’s answering and delivering is a promise we can build our lives upon. Yet as Christians, we have to continually learn to submit to the Lord’s timing and not our own. His deliverance often does not happen as quick as we want but it will always happen at the perfect time. Just like a skilled doctor, God knows what we need and when we need it to produce healing and spiritual growth. 

I’m learning that even in the times I don’t see God at work, I can still taste and see His goodness. The Lord is often so kind to provide little glimpses of His care when I need them the most.

The truth is God is always so faithful to deliver me from my fears when I seek Him. More importantly, He has already provided the deliverance I need the most: forgiveness of my sin the moment I turned to Jesus in faith and repentance. 

May the Lord give all of us the strength to trust that He will deliver us from all of our fears in His perfect timing. It may not happen as quick as we want but it will happen because God is faithful to His promises. As we wait, let us seek the Lord through spending time in His Word, in prayer and through spending time with His people.  We are always blessed when we find our refuge in the Lord; and one day He will deliver us from all the troubles and fears of this life once-for-all when we are in Heaven with our faithful Saviour.
